Kinds Of Home Exercise Bikes
Home exercise bikes come in numerous styles, each catering to different choices and workout objectives. Below is a summary of the most common types:
Type of BikeDescriptionKey FeaturesUpright BikeA conventional cycling position mimicing outside bikingCompact design, low effect on jointsRecumbent BikeFeatures a reclined seat and back supportComfy seating, suitable for users with back problemsSpin BikeSimulates racing bikes, provides a more intense exercise bike in homeAdjustable resistance, ideal for high-intensity trainingHybrid BikeIntegrates features of upright and recumbent bikesFlexible design, adjustable seating position1. Upright Bikes
Upright bikes are created to mimic outdoor biking with a straight-up seating posture. They are perfect for users seeking a full-body exercise while improving cardiovascular fitness.
2. Recumbent Bikes
These bikes allow the user to sit in a reclined position with back support, making them appropriate for older grownups or those recuperating from injuries. The design decreases strain on the back while still providing a cardiovascular exercise.
3. Spin Bikes
Spin bikes are developed for high-intensity period training (HIIT) and are often used in spinning classes. They include adjustable stress to simulate biking on different surfaces. These bikes are particularly popular among fitness enthusiasts who want to press their limits.
4. Hybrid Bikes
A mix of upright and recumbent designs, hybrid bikes accommodate a range of users by allowing seat modifications for different riding positions.

When picking a home exercise equipment exercise bike, it's crucial to evaluate specific features that line up with personal fitness goals. Below are some essential elements to consider:
Adjustable Seat Height: Ensures proper posture and comfort during workouts.Resistance Levels: More levels enable varied workouts and progress as strength enhances.Display Console: Should track metrics such as time, distance, speed, and calories burned.Pedal System: Look for adjustable pedals with straps for a safe and secure fit.Integrated Programs: Bikes with preset programs can offer assisted workouts and motivation.Bluetooth Connective Features: Some bikes enable connection to fitness apps for enhanced tracking and engagement.Upkeep and Care
Caring for an exercise bike can extend its life-span and ensure a top quality workout experience. Here are vital maintenance pointers:
Cleaning: Wipe down the bike after every use to avoid buildup of dust and sweat.Lubricating Moving Parts: Regularly inspect and lube the chain and other moving components to keep them functioning smoothly.Tightening Up Bolts and Screws: Ensure the bike home exercise remains steady by examining all screws and bolts occasionally.Storing Properly: If the bike is foldable, shop it in a dry area to avoid rusting or damage.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How much space do I need for a home exercise bike?
The majority of stationary bicycle need an area of about 5 to 10 square feet, depending on the model. Consider extra space for convenience and motion.
2. Are stationary bicycle suitable for all fitness levels?
Yes, exercise bikes accommodate all fitness levels. Adjustable resistance and seat configurations make them accessible for newbies and professionals alike.
3. How often should I use a home exercise bike?
For ideal outcomes, go for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ity each week. This can equate to about 30 minutes of biking each day, 5 times a week.
4. Do I require unique shoes for spin bikes?
While not mandatory, cycling shoes are recommended for spin bikes as they offer better support and permit you to clip into the pedals for improved control.
5. How do I choose the best bike for my needs?
Assess your fitness objectives, examine available space, and think about budget restraints. It might likewise be helpful to check ride various models before buying.
